Dorm life doesn't have to mean drab, cramped spaces. With a little creativity and some budget-friendly hacks, you can transform your tiny dorm room into a chic and comfortable haven. Think outside the box and use innovative solutions to maximize space and add personality to your humble abode.
Here are a few tips to get you started:
* **Embrace vertical space.** Hang shelves, wall organizers, and floating racks to store your belongings and free up floor space.
* **Choose multi-functional furniture.** A futon that converts into a sofa or a bed with built-in storage can be super helpful in a tiny dorm room.
* **Think outside the box for seating.** A cozy armchair, bean bag chair, or even a stack of colorful pillows can create a comfortable and inviting seating area.
* **Add pops of color and personality with textiles.** Pillows in vibrant colors and patterns can instantly brighten up your space.
By following these tips, you can easily transform your dorm room into a cozy and chic retreat that you'll love coming home to at the end of a long day.

Cheap Hacks to Make Your Dorm Room Feel Like Home
Turning your dorm room into a cozy sanctuary doesn't have to break the bank. With a little ingenuity, you can transform that basic space into a true expression of your personality and style. Start by decorating your walls with affordable art, posters. Get relaxed with blankets in vibrant colors that contrast your bedding. A string of twinkle lights can instantly create a warm and inviting ambiance.
Don't forget the importance of organization! Maximize vertical space with shelves to maintain your belongings. A compact desk lamp can provide a focused illumination for studying and late-night activities.
Finally, don't be afraid to blend different textures and patterns to achieve a unique and appealing space. With these tips, you can swiftly turn your dorm room into a welcoming sanctuary.

Optimize Your Dorm Space with Smart Storage and Decor Solutions
Small dorm rooms can often feel cramped and overwhelming. But don't fret! With some ingenious storage solutions and creative decor choices, you can upgrade your space into a comfortable haven. Start by ditching unnecessary items and investing in versatile furniture pieces. Think benches that double as seating and storage. Utilize vertical space with shelves, hooks, and mounted organizers to keep things organized. A few well-chosen pillows can also complement the overall ambiance of your room.
Don't be afraid to play with different decor styles and personalize your space with photos, artwork, and treasures. Remember, a well-organized and aesthetically pleasing dorm room can boost your mood and create a positive environment for studying, relaxing, and socializing with friends.
Transform Your Small Space: Minimalism in Hostels
Hostel living doesn't have to imply sacrificing style and comfort. With a minimalist philosophy, you can transform your tiny space into a haven of peace and personality. Kick off by streamlining your belongings and focusing on the essentials. A several well-chosen items can make all the difference.
- Employ vertical space with wall-mounted racks. This frees up valuable floor space and builds a sense of airiness.
- Stack textures and surfaces to add depth and visual appeal to your space. Think cozy throws, soft pillows, and natural materials like wood or bamboo.
- Personalize your corner with a few meaningful decorations. This could be prints, travel souvenirs, or even just a unique plant.
Remember, minimalism is about thoughtfulness. Choose items that you truly love and use regularly. With a little effort, you can create a cozy and inviting corner in your hostel that feels like your own personal escape.
